What is the evidence that Dichlorvos damages specimens when used
properly, i.e. not in contact with the object? Please give us
references. Has anybody tried any patent pet's flea collars or
control sprays?  Ipswich Museum used anoxic treatment in the past
(1989) found it very expensive and labour intensive to obtain
satisfying results.
Robert Entwistle & Jeanette Pearson, conservators Ipswich Museum, UK.
